Bifold Door Glass Replacement Cost
Bifold doors are an excellent way to bring more natural light into your home or office. They can provide an effortless connection between your outdoor and Bifold Door Glass Replacement Cost indoor spaces and can also help you save money on your energy bills.
These doors are typically constructed of toughened safety glasses and can also feature laminated glass. This glass is safer to break because it does not shatter into dangerous pieces. Glass with a textured or frosty finish provides additional privacy and can be etched with logos and numbers, too.
Cost of Materials
The price of the materials used in a bifold door glass replacement project could vary significantly depending on a variety of factors. This includes the type of door, the customizations and structural changes. Energy-efficient features, such as double glazing, can cost more, but will provide long-term savings on heating and cooling bills.
Decide which type of glass you prefer, before you estimate the cost of bifolding doors. Single-paned glass is more affordable and allows light to enter a room, but does not offer much insulation. Double-glazed and toughened glass are superior choices for insulating your house and reducing sound pollution. They also require more complex manufacturing processes and could cost more.
Other aspects to consider when selecting glass for a bifold door include its color, style, and privacy. Frosted glass is more private and can be etched to add aesthetics. Clear glass is another option, and it allows plenty of natural light to pass through a space without compromising on privacy or visibility.

Replacement Glass Cost
Bifold doors are a great option for homeowners who wish to create an unidirectional transition between their indoor and outdoor living spaces. They provide a spacious appearance and can be tailored to match the style of any space. However, they are prone to damage from everyday usage and weather conditions. In this situation, it is best to seek out a company that can replace glass for repairs. Repairs are less expensive than replacing the entire door and can be carried out by a professional within an hour.
The cost of replacing a door's glass will differ based on the type of window and the size of the door. A front bi fold door repairs near me may require a complete frame, while sidelight windows might require only individual panes to be replaced. Some windows are also insulated, which could add cost to the project.
The right type of glass can also impact the life span of your bifold door seal repair door. You can select from single-pane, double-pane, and triple-pane options. Double-glazed glass is the most popular choice, as it provides adequate insulation while reducing the cost of energy. Triple-glazed glass offers the highest energy efficiency.
You'll also need to include the cost of labor for the work. Depending on the location of your bifold doors, the installers might need to work on ladders or lifts. This can increase the cost, especially if your windows are located on the second level of your home.
